Podcast Episode Twenty-One: Fighting Off Winter Illnesses

It seems that the time we get sick most often is during the colder, winter months. It’s no coincidence that we’re usually running around crazy due to the holidays. It’s a perfect storm for our immune systems to get out of whack and land us in bed with the flu or a cold.

Our bodies have an innate ability to heal and keep us healthy. There is much that we can do to prevent and fight off minor sickness, and it starts with listening to your body, getting back to the basics of how it can heal itself, and pairing it with resources specific to enhancing your health. In today’s episode, Dr. Carling discusses various illness prevention practices as well as what to do if you do succumb to a pesky winter illness.

What’s in this episode:

  • Understanding how to combine our body’s natural ability to heal itself alongside supporting outside resources
  • The importance of rest, quality sleep, and reducing stress to our overall health
  • Focusing on ways to support our health during the craziness of the holidays
  • Sickness prevention tips to help you stay your healthiest
  • Why sugar is particularly bad when you’re sick
  • The benefits of acupuncture
  • What to do when you get sick (hint: consuming nutrients without digestive burden)
  • How to balance enjoying life and staying well
